Picture-Based Study Approaches

Although many students perceive complex chemistry concepts through established practices, visual learning techniques can notably enhance understanding for those who succeed mental pictures and spatial reasoning. Instruction providers can incorporate sketches, atomic models, and visual organizers to illustrate chemical behavior and structures, making conceptual ideas more perceivable. Making use of color-organized materials and engaging simulations can also motivate visual learners, helping them to visualize processes such as bonding or transformation steps. Additionally, incorporating videos that display experiments or applied copyrightples of chemistry can furnish understanding and increase recall ability. By modifying their strategies to weave in these visual elements, teachers can construct a more welcoming classroom setting, fulfilling diverse learning preferences and at last developing a deeper knowledge of chemistry subject matter among their pupils.

How Much Do Chemistry Tutoring Classes Typically Expense?

Typically, chemistry instruction classes range from $30 to $100 per hour, influenced by factors such as the tutor's expertise, location, and duration of sessions. Prices can differ considerably depending on specific situations and particular requirements.
